In the context of machinery, run-out testing can be used to detect problems such as wobbling or vibrations that can lead to increased wear and tear, reduced efficiency, or even failure of the equipment.
Run-out testing can also be used in the context of metrology, which is the science of measurement. In this context, the test is used to measure the precision and accuracy of instruments used in measurement, such as micrometers or calipers.
Overall, run-out testing is a useful tool for ensuring that rotating objects, whether they be parts in manufacturing or instruments in a metrology lab, are within specification and free of defects.
